Description:
Silver Creek Granite is a kind of silver grey granite quarried in Brazil. This stone is especially good for Countertops, monuments, mosaic, exterior - interior wall and floor applications, fountains, pool and wall capping, stairs, window sills and other design projects. It also called Waterfall Granite . Silver Creek Granite can be processed into Polished, Sawn Cut, Sanded, Rockfaced, Sandblasted, Tumbled and so on.

How thick is Brazil's Silver Creek Granite slabs?
The thickness of Brazils Silver Creek Granite slabs can vary depending on the specific quarry and fabrication process. However, typical thickness options for granite slabs are 2 centimeters (3/4 inch) or 3 centimeters (1-1/4 inch).

Are there color variations of Brazil's Silver Creek Granite?
Yes, there can be color variations of Brazils Silver Creek Granite. Silver Creek Granite typically features a white or silver background color with black and grey speckles or veins. However, due to natural variation in the stones composition and formation, color variations can occur. These variations may include different shades of white or silver, as well as variations in the intensity of the black and grey speckles or veins. It is always recommended to view a sample or slab of the granite before making a selection to ensure you are satisfied with the color variation present in the stone.

Can Brazil's Silver Creek Granite be used exterior applications in cold climates?
Yes, Brazils Silver Creek Granite can be used for exterior applications in cold climates. Granite is a highly durable and strong natural stone that can withstand freezing temperatures, making it suitable for outdoor use in cold climates. It is resistant to harsh weather conditions, including snow, ice, and frost, and will not deteriorate or crack easily. However, it is essential to ensure that the granite is properly sealed to prevent water absorption, which could potentially damage the stone in freezing temperatures. Additionally, proper installation techniques should be followed to ensure a long-lasting and successful application in cold climates.

Can Brazil's Silver Creek Granite be used in landscaping?
Yes, Brazils Silver Creek Granite can be used in landscaping. Granite is a durable and versatile natural stone that is commonly used in outdoor spaces. It can be used for various landscaping purposes such as paving, patios, pathways, retaining walls, steps, and decorative elements like fountains or raised flower beds. The Silver Creek Granite from Brazil is known for its silver-gray color with subtle black and white speckles, which can create an elegant and modern look in landscaping projects. Its durability, resistance to weathering, and low maintenance requirements make it a popular choice for outdoor applications.
